Abstract

The utility model discloses a low-temperature plasma dental electrode for root canal disinfection, which comprises a cutter bar component, a shell and a connector; the cutter bar component is fixedly connected with one end of the fixed pipe, and the other end of the fixed pipe is provided with a shell; and a connector is arranged at one end of the shell far away from the cutter bar, and the electrical connection between the cutter bar assembly and an external power supply is realized through the connector. The cutter bar assembly is small in size, and the straight pipe or the bent pipe can be selected at one end of the fixed pipe connected with the cutter bar assembly according to actual requirements, so that the cutter bar assembly is suitable for operation of various parts in an oral cavity, and is particularly suitable for internal sterilization of tooth root canals with different diameters and lengths; compared with the traditional root canal, the utility model has the integrated treatment function, the electrode can selectively stop bleeding and solidify after cutting and melting, and has the advantages of little pain, little bleeding and quick recovery; the whole operation process has no harmful substance residue, low working temperature and high safety.

Background
The failure rate of clinical root canal therapy reaches 10 to 15 percent. The incomplete disinfection of the root canal is a major cause of failure of the root canal treatment. Secondary treatment after treatment failure greatly increases the economic and psychological burden on patients.
The traditional root canal disinfection method mainly comprises the following steps: medication, mechanical cleaning, ultrasonic oscillation, and the like. However, the traditional methods have the defects of insufficient antibacterial power and antibacterial spectrum, slow sterilization effect, long antibacterial action time, tissue damage and the like.

Detailed Description
The following description of the embodiments of the present invention is provided to facilitate the understanding of the present invention by those skilled in the art, but it should be understood that the present invention is not limited to the scope of the embodiments, and it will be apparent to those skilled in the art that various changes may be made without departing from the spirit and scope of the utility model as defined and defined in the appended claims, and all changes that come within the meaning and range of equivalency of the claims are to be embraced therein.
According to one embodiment of the present application, referring to fig. 1, the low temperature plasma dental electrode for root canal disinfection of the present scheme includes a cutter bar assembly 1, a fixed tube 2, a housing 3, a connector 4, a lead wire 5 and an interface 6.
Cutter arbor subassembly 1 fixed connection sets up shell 3 in the one end of fixed pipe 2, fixed pipe 2's the other end, and shell 3 is used for the fixed pipe 2 of parcel, and the medical personnel's of being convenient for simultaneously grip fixedly to the operation.
The end of the fixed pipe 2 connected with the cutter bar component 1 is a straight pipe or an elbow pipe, and the electrode of the fixed pipe 2 in a linear state or a bending state can be selected according to practical application.
Referring to fig. 1, the tip of the fixing tube 2 is in a bent state, and the electrode in the bent state of the fixing tube 2 is suitable for an operation inside the oral cavity.
Referring to fig. 2, the tip of the fixing tube 2 is in a linear state, and the electrode in which the fixing tube 2 is in the linear state is suitable for an external operation of the oral cavity.
The connector 4 is arranged at one end of the shell 3 far away from the cutter bar, and the electrical connection between the cutter bar component 1 and an external power supply is realized through the connector 4.
Specifically, one end of the connector 4 is connected with one end of the wire 5, the other end of the wire 5 is provided with the interface 6, and the electrode in the cutter bar assembly 1 is electrically connected with an external power supply through the interface 6.
The front end of the cutter bar component 1 goes deep into the interior of the tooth root canal for sterilization and disinfection.
Referring to fig. 3, the front end of the knife bar assembly 1 includes an electrode assembly and an insulating assembly.
Wherein the electrode assembly comprises an active electrode 7 and a return electrode 9; the active electrode 7 and the return electrode 9 are arranged at intervals, and the return electrode 9 is positioned at the periphery of the active electrode 7.
An inner insulating layer 8 is wrapped between the active electrode 7 and the loop electrode 9; the loop electrode 9 is wrapped with an outer insulating layer 10.
The lead 5 is connected with the connector 4, the power supply device, the active electrode 7 and the return electrode 9 to conduct energy, so that the active electrode 7 and the return electrode 9 react with a conductive medium to form a plasma layer.
The outer diameter of the cutter bar component 1 is 0.2mm-1mm, and the outer diameter of the cutter bar component 1 can be selected to be 0.2mm, 0.4mm, 0.5mm or 1mm according to practical application.
The length of the cutter bar component 1 is 2mm-30mm, and the length of the cutter bar component 1 can be selected to be 2mm, 5mm, 10mm, 20mm or 30mm according to practical application.
When the dental root canal sterilizer works, the active electrode 7 and the loop electrode 9 form a plasma layer in a medium, and the front end of the cutter bar component 1 is inserted into the interior of the dental root canal for sterilization.
In the current research on the application of low-temperature plasma to root canal therapy at home and abroad, the discharge medium is basically gas, and mainly comprises the combination of N2 and inert gas (such as He and Ar), air and the like. The research that the discharge medium is solution low-temperature plasma applied to the root canal therapy is rare.
The utility model applies the low-temperature plasma to the root canal disinfection and has the advantages that:
1. the plasma has higher energy, strong killing ability to root canal pathogenic bacteria and obvious treatment effect.
2. The low-temperature plasma does not generate a heat effect and has small damage.
3. The plasma is generated in the surrounding open space, and can reach the parts which are difficult to treat by the conventional technology, so that the treatment is more thorough.
The cutter bar component 1 is small in size, and one end of the fixed pipe 2 connected with the cutter bar component 1 can be a straight pipe (in a linear state) or a bent pipe (in a bent state) according to actual requirements, so that the cutter bar component can be suitable for operation of various parts in an oral cavity, and is particularly suitable for internal sterilization of tooth root canals with different diameters and lengths; compared with the traditional root canal, the utility model has the integrated treatment function, the electrode can selectively stop bleeding and solidify after cutting and melting, and has the advantages of little pain, little bleeding and quick recovery; the whole operation process has no harmful substance residue, low working temperature and high safety.
